Priya, the key thing to watch is the content-hash cache: if it drifts, the rebuilder regenerates every page instead of the changed subset, and build times jump from two minutes to forty. Check the cache-hit ratio dashboard before assuming a code regression. The invalidation worker occasionally double-processes events after a deploy; this is harmless but noisy in logs. Do not clear the cache during peak publishing hours. The recovery procedure, including the safe cache-warm sequence, is documented on the internal page below.

wiki page, kahog-hahig: https://vault.zemvargrid.internal/display/deploy/repo/settings/merge_requests/job/settings/6f3b933774dbc5320a4daa18

# InkLedger Environments

InkLedger, our PDF invoice renderer, runs in three environments: dev, staging, and production. Each environment has its own font cache, template bucket, and render queue. New team members should verify staging parity before promoting any template change. Please read each setting carefully before editing anything. The staging environment currently uses the following configuration values.

deployment values, yadup-tajof:
oliath:
  log_level: debug
  metrics_host: metrics.oliath.zemvarlabs.internal
  pool_size: 4

**Ticket OPS-883: PickPath optimizer creds expired**

Heads up — the credential the Lanternloop pick-list optimizer uses to pull bin locations from the warehouse service expired Tuesday, so overnight route batches silently fell back to stale data. Nobody noticed until morning throughput dipped. I've minted a replacement with the same read-only scope; please confirm the scope looks right before we close this out. New credential follows below.

API key for taduf-yahif: qvz11-nMDtAWg6H2u

Step 6: Enable the bloom filter that sits in front of Kervault, our key-value store. The filter cuts unnecessary disk lookups by rejecting keys that definitely aren't present. In the service env file, set BLOOM_ENABLED=true, BLOOM_BITS=20, and BLOOM_HASHES=7; these defaults match the capacity plan for the standard cluster size. After a restart, the filter warms itself from the key index automatically. The same env file must also contain the store's access credential, which goes on the line directly below the bloom settings.

secret setting of fawig-tawip: RELAY_SECRET3=e04